Oculoplastics involves surgery of the face, specializing on the eye sockets, eyelids, and the tear ducts. It is used for cosmetic and medically-necessary purposes. Oculoplastic surgery can enhance a person’s appearance and also improve eye health, eye comfort, and vision. More and more people from around the world are looking to undergo oculoplastic surgery. Due to the high demand of oculoplastic surgery, some doctors perform these procedures even if they are underqualified. Be vigilant in choosing a qualified and licensed oculoplastic surgeon or clinic in India. Be sure to check the qualifications and certifications of the surgeon. It is important to choose someone who is board certified and has been performing surgical procedures for many years. One thing to do is to ask about the doctor’s previous or current patients. This can help you gauge the success of his or her surgical procedures. It is also a good idea to look at before and after photos of patients who have gone through the same surgical procedure, you will undergo.
